FIFA World Cup 2026™ Comes to NYC

The biggest party in the world recently ended in NYC, but there’s always something new to enjoy.

The World Cup 26 is over, with Spain having defeated Argentina in the final at New York New Jersey Stadium. Though the once-in-a-generation festivities have passed, New York City remains a great spot for soccer culture—and everything else. Find ways to experience all of it below.

SOCCER CULTURE IN NYC

Well in advance of the World Cup's impending arrival, the global sport has found a home—actually, many homes—in the City, a place where scores of international communities thrive.
